R1182x SERIES
Seamless Low Supply Current 150mA LDO REGULATOR
NO.EA-133-071207
OUTLINE
The R1182x Series are CMOS-based positive voltage regulator ICs with high output voltage accuracy and low
supply current. Each of these ICs consists of a voltage reference unit, an error amplifier, resistor-net for voltage
setting, a current limit circuit which prevents the destruction by excess current, and so on.
The output voltage of these ICs is fixed with high accuracy.
The R1182x Series has low dropout voltage caused by built in low on resistance transistor. Further, the
consumption current of IC itself is Typ. 3.0µA at no load, at the same time, compared with the conventional low
supply current regulator, transient response is improved in all the load range by our original seamless
technology.
Since the packages for these ICs are SOT-23-5 and ultra small DFN(PLP)1616-6, high density mounting of
the ICs on boards is possible.
FEATURES
Supply Current ..................................................Typ. 3µA (Except the current through CE pull-down circuit)
Standby Current ................................................Typ. 0.1µA
Input Voltage Range ........................................ 1.5V to 6.0V
Output Voltage ..................................................1.2V to 4.0V

Line Regulation .................................................Typ. 0.1%/V
Packages .........................................................SOT-23-5, DFN(PLP)1616-6
Built-in Fold Back Protection Circuit .................Typ. 50mA (Current at short mode)
Ceramic capacitors are recommended to be used with this IC (0.1µF or more)
APPLICATIONS
Stable voltage reference.
Power source for electrical appliances such as cameras, camcorders, mobile communication equipment.
Power source for battery-powered equipment.
